H. Shen is a scholar working on Electrical and Electronic Engineering,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ics and Condensed Matter Physics. According to data from OpenAlex, H. Shen has authored 146 papers receiving a total of 5.8k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 98 papers in Electrical and Electronic Engineering, 85 papers in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ics and 61 papers in Condensed Matter Physics. Recurrent topics in H. Shen's work include Semiconductor Quantum Structures and Devices (76 papers), GaN-based semiconductor devices and materials (59 papers) and Ga2O3 and related materials (36 papers). H. Shen is often cited by papers focused on Semiconductor Quantum Structures and Devices (76 papers), GaN-based semiconductor devices and materials (59 papers) and Ga2O3 and related materials (36 papers). H. Shen collaborates with scholars based in United States, China and France. H. Shen's co-authors include Fred H. Pollak, Michael Wraback, S. Liang, Y. Lu, Mitra Dutta, Y. Liu, C. R. Gorla, T. Venkatesan, R. D. Vispute and Nuri W. Emanetoglu and has published in prestigious journals such as Physical Review Letters, Physical review. B, Condensed matter and Applied Physics Letters.
